Everyone knows my love for Trae, I don't hide it...but this kid is playing some great ball to start the season. Many wanted to move him last year, and some have even mentioned it this year saying he's a shooting guard...please look at the numbers this guys is putting up through 5 games.

30mpg 12.4ppg 5.2apg 1.2to 2.8rpg 40%fg 38%three

If Trae continues this play this Tennessee team is in VERY good hands, he's doing a great job leading this team.

He played well last night - looks like he has trimmed down even further and appears in better shape. He at times gets a little dribble happy and at other times gets a little shot happy instead of focusing on moving and distributing the ball and/or getting it in to Stokes down low.

Against weaker competition he can get away with it but against SEC teams he had problems last year at times and last year at times he bogged down the offense.

Our defense in the first half was impressive but we need to have better balance - right now you shut down Golden and slow down Stokes and we are in trouble.
